The restaurant Kangnam Korean BBQ is a vibrant Korean restaurant nestled in the heart of San Diego’s Rancho Bernardo neighborhood. You’ll find a lively atmosphere perfect for enjoying delicious food while catching up on your favorite sports.
This spot offers a fantastic dining experience, whether you’re looking for a casual meal or a trendy night out. Prepare for an authentic taste of Korea in a welcoming setting.
Kangnam presents a dining experience where the quality of its grilled items often stands out, with many appreciating the fresh selections and variety. However, some guests have noted inconsistencies in the overall dining experience, particularly regarding the attentiveness of the service.
The restaurant generally offers a pleasant atmosphere and convenient parking, contributing to a comfortable visit. While the all-you-can-eat options often provide good value, a few patrons have expressed reservations about certain pricing aspects.

Kangnam holds an overall Restaurant Score of 6.6, placing it in the average range. This is supported by a Customer Satisfaction of 61.3%, indicating a mixed reception from diners.
Out of 527 customer observations, 323 were positive and 161 were negative, suggesting a noticeable number of areas for improvement despite the positive feedback. Digging deeper, the Food (7.5) clearly leads as a strong point, frequently praised for its quality.
However, Service (5.9), Ambience (5.9), and Value (5.9) all land in the average category. This suggests that while the culinary offerings are generally well-received, other aspects of the dining experience could benefit from more consistent execution.
With a Recommendation Score of 6.8, Kangnam offers a generally acceptable experience, particularly for those prioritizing quality grilled items. If you’re seeking a solid meal and don’t mind potential inconsistencies in service, it could be a worthwhile visit.
However, be prepared for possible service delays and consider the overall cost, especially for larger groups or specific menu choices. It’s a place that delivers on its core culinary promise, but other aspects might require a bit of patience.
Diving into the food here, its clear theres a lot to love! With a solid score of 7.5 and customer satisfaction at 74.5%, the culinary experience is generally good. Many of the 178 positive remarks praise the quality meat, variety of meats, flavorful meat, and amazing sides, making it a popular spot for a delicious meal.
However, not every bite is perfect, as noted in 45 comments. Some diners pointed out a lack of good sauces and occasional food temperature issues. Concerns about meat quality, including instances of frozen meat, also surfaced, suggesting there's room for improvement in consistency.

When it comes to service, this spot has a bit of a mixed bag, with a 50.6% customer satisfaction rate and an average score of 5.9. Many guests, based on 90 positive remarks out of 178 total, rave about the friendly staff, excellent service, and the fun robot servers that help deliver orders. Attentive servers like Angelica and Bryce often get special shout-outs for making the experience smooth and enjoyable.
However, 75 negative comments point to some significant hiccups. Slow service and long wait times are common complaints, with some feeling the staff can be understaffed or even ignoring customers. Issues like delayed grill changes or forgotten orders also pop up, suggesting that consistency can be a challenge, especially during busy periods.

Many guests appreciate the vibe here, with 40 positive remarks highlighting a generally nice experience. Folks often mention the clean and spacious feel, plus the fun surprise of robots delivering food! Its also great to hear about the good music and plenty of parking options, contributing to a pleasant atmosphere.
However, the ambience isnt without its challenges, with 31 negative remarks. The biggest concerns revolve around poor ventilation, making the restaurant feel hot and smoky for some. There are also mentions of torn chairs and slippery floors, which detract from the overall comfort.
With an average 5.9 score and mixed 50% customer satisfaction, it seems there's room for improvement.

It seems the value here is a bit of a mixed bag, scoring an average 5.9 with mixed 50% customer satisfaction based on 30 opinions. Many diners found the LUNCH AYCE and special lunch menu to be worth it and great value, praising the quality meats offered at a fair price. With 15 positive remarks, it sounds like you can snag a good deal if you pick wisely.
However, 10 negative remarks suggest some diners felt they wasted my money due to charges for extras and generally expensive prices, especially for the prime all you can eat menu and prices for kids. It appears the overall bill can quickly add up, leaving some feeling it wasn't quite worth the investment.
